This petition is fil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ying to issue a Writ of Mandamus, directing the respondents to provide agricultural electricity service connection based on the communication of the 2nd respondent dated 30.10.2010 in his letter No.

Se.Po/O&M/U.Pe/Ko /Agriculture/ No.11006-1/2010 at the well situated in Survey No. 539/4A Adhanoor Village, Ulundurpet Taluk, Villupuram District forthwith.

For Petitioner : Mr. C. Prabakaran For Respondents : Mr. M. Varun Kumar

O R D E R

Heard Mr. C. Prabakaran, the learned counsel for the petitioner and Mr.M. Varun Kumar, learned Counsel for respondents.

2. The petitioner has filed this Writ Petition seeking a direction to consider his request to provide agricultural electricity service connection based on the communication of the 2nd respondent dated 30.10.2010 in his letter No. Se.Po/O&M/ U.Pe/Ko/Agriculture/ No.11006-1/2010 to the well situated in Survey No. 539/4A Adhanoor Village, Ulundurpet Taluk, Villupuram District. The case of the petitioner is that he has wrongly mentioned the Survey No.478/3 instead of 539/4A. A counter affidavit has been filed by the respondents stating the correct facts that the petitioner applied for service connection in Survey No. 478/3 and the application is pending. However, he sold the land to one Mr. Ramar, Son of Mr. Chinnasamy and the said Ramar sold the land to one Mr. Rasi, Son of Mannangatti, who has settled the lands to his children.

3. Therefore, now it is too late for the petitioner to state that he has given wrong information. Hence, the relief sought for, by the petitioner cannot be considered.

4. In the light of the above, the Writ Petition is dismissed. No costs.
